George To Skip Leopardstown

Aidan O'Brien has ruled George Washington out of a return to action at Leopardstown this weekend, but a trip to Goodwood the following week remains a possibility.

The Ballydoyle handler had been considering the Desmond Stakes or the Celebration Mile as a starting point for his Stan James 2000 Guineas hero, who has been sidelined since pulling a hip muscle when finishing second to Araafa in the Irish equivalent over two months ago.

The son of Danehill was put through his paces yesterday and O'Brien said: 'Everything went fine, but I don't think he is going to be supplemented for the Desmond Stakes as he needs more time.

'The Celebration Mile would be a possible, but we will have to see how he comes along.

'The important thing is to try and get him started back and try and find a race for him.'
